What are Variable Decelerations of Fetal Heart Rate?

• These are abrupt decreases in fetal heart rate below the baseline of at least 15 beats/min onset to nadir of < 30s.

• These are variable in relation to contractions.

• Mediated by vagal stimulation.

• Due to umbilical cord compression.

Mild Variable Decelerations:

• Drop by 15-40 beats/min.

Moderate Variable Decelerations:

• Drop by 40-60 beats/min.

Severe Variable Decelerations:

• Drop > 60 beats/min or last ≥ 60 seconds.
